2nd Samuel chapter 8.

It says twice in this chapter that God gave David victory wherever he went.

We are fighting battles everyday. With Christ, we have victory.

Three things tend to prevent true victory:

  1. We don't want it. God wishes to give us victory over sin or struggles in life. Sometimes we don't want it because we enjoy sin. Therefore we don't experience victory over sin.
  2. We lack belief. The sin or struggles look too big. We become so overwhelmed at the size of bondage we live in, we conclude it can't be overcome so we continue to live in defeat of sins power and stay in despair.
  3. We conclude we aren't worthy enough. We've been in bondage so long and have given into temptation so many times that we feel too dirty or too unworthy of God's love and forgiveness and power.

God gave David victory wherever he went. That can be us as well if we want it. If we believe. And if we truly understand how valued and loved we are by the Lord.  If we don't let the lies the devil puts into our minds!
